Clarksville Gas and Water Department plans McAdoo Creek Road area water outage, lane closure for Fire Hydrant Replacement

Low water pressure possible for vicinity

Clarksville Gas and Water Department - CGWClarksville, TN – The Clarksville Gas and Water Department (CGW) has planned a water outage on Wednesday, April 19th, 2023 at 8:00pm on McAdoo Creek Road, Brookfield Drive, and Dunbrook Drive for fire hydrant replacement.

Low water pressure may also affect the vicinity during the work.

Approximately 100 feet of the southbound lane on McAdoo Creek Road will be closed in front of East Montgomery Elementary. Motorists are asked to slow down when approaching the work zone and follow the directions of the flaggers.

The fire hydrant replacement is anticipated to be finished, water service restored and the lane reopened by approximately 1:00am on Thursday, April 20th.

About Clarksville Gas and Water

Clarksville Gas and Water Department South Service CenterClarksville Gas and Water is proud to safely and efficiently deliver natural gas, water, and sewer services to the citizens of Clarksville-Montgomery County by a courteous and professional team of knowledgeable employees.

Natural gas service is also provided to Robertson and Cheatham counties in Tennessee, Christian and Todd counties in Kentucky and to the Fort Campbell, Kentucky military installation.

CGW is also home to the City Engineering Office that provides expert design and support for water and sewer system capital improvement projects.
